Trayvon Martin was a 17-year old black high school student visiting his father's fiancee in a gated neighborhood in Sanford, FL. George Zimmerman was a 29-year old White Hispanic (please see footnote) man and a member of this same gated community's Neighborhood Watch. On the night Trayvon Martin was killed, an armed …

He reported finding Zimmerman standing near Martin, who was lying face down in the grass and unresponsive. At that time, Zimmerman stated to Smith that he had shot Martin and was still armed.
